13C NMR spectra of some 1-, 3- and 4-monosubstituted and disubstituted isoquinolines

✍ Scribed by A. van Veldhuizen; M. van Dijk; Georgine M. Sanders

✦ Synopsis


Abstract

Chemical shifts and substituent chemical shift (SCS) effects are reported for 21 monosubstituted iso‐quinolines, carrying a halogeno, amino, piperidino or ethoxy group in position 1, 3 or 4. In some cases, assignments of ^13^C resonances were based on the spectra of the corresponding 5‐deutero derivatives. For the fluoroisoquinolines some ^13^CF coupling constants are given. The ^13^C NMR spectra of 15 disubstituted isoquinolines were measured; with a few exceptions, mainly the 3,4‐ and 1,4‐disubstituted isoquinolines, the chemical shifts agreed well with those calculated by addition of the SCS effects.
